
Salem Chapel, V. 1/2
Salem Chapel, written by Margaret Oliphant in the late 19th century, is a fictional novel set in the town of Carlingford. It follows Reverend Arthur Vincent as he takes on the challenges of his new position at the Dissenting Salem Chapel, exploring themes of class, ambition, and religious tensions within the community. The narrative highlights Vincent's struggle to balance his ideals with the realities of his environment, making it a notable work in religious fiction that reflects the social dynamics of the time.
